Sophie Ellis-Bextor has announced a 10-date UK tour this April which will follow the release of her new album ‘Wanderlust’ on the 20th January.

The April tour will kick off in Birmingham on the 7th and commence on the 19th in Glasgow and a second London show at Union Chapel on 11th April has been announced due to demand.

‘Wanderlust’ will be Sophie Ellis-Bextor’s fifth studio album. Co-written, produced and arranged by acclaimed singer-songwriter Ed Harcourt, Wanderlust was recorded in a London studio in just two weeks with a tightly-knit group of musicians and friends.

First single ‘Young Blood’ is a life affirming testament to true love, beautifully accompanied by Ed Harcourt’s plaintive piano and soaring string arrangement. You can watch the video for ‘Young Blood’ here
